There is only one known type II IFN, IFN-y, discovered in 1965 (Wheelock and Sibley 1965). IFN-y is exclusively produced by immune cells, such as activated thymus-derived T cells and natural killer (NK) cells, after stimulation by foreign antigens or mitogens in the early stages of the innate immune response (Boehm etal. 1997). Innate immune response to viral infections is predominately through interferon-alpha, -beta (IFN-a and -P) induction and activation of natural killer (NK) cells. Although viral replication can induce IFN-a and -P expression, macrophages are capable of producing and secreting cytokines which also induce the production of these type I interferons (Falk 2001). Bound IFNa and p to its receptors on NK cells increases its ability to lyse virally-infected cells. [Pg.346]

Imiquimod is an immune response modifier that has the ability to activate acquired and innate immune response. It is a topical agent that has been shown to be effective for SCC in case reports. It has been studied more extensively in superficial and nodular BCC, with response rates of 70% to 88%.72 The most common side effects are erythema, itching, pain, and crusting... [Pg.1443]

Neutrophils are the most abundant leukocytes in humans, comprising about two thirds of peripheral blood leukocytes. Upon tissue injury, they rapidly infiltrate injury sites and play an important role in innate immune responses. In addition, they also contribute to the development of adaptive immune responses by producing an array of cytokines and chemokines. Tissue infiltration of neutrophils is initiated by signals generated by the interaction between chemoattractants produced at sites of injury and their corresponding cell surface receptors. In addition to suppressive effects on conventional B cells, constitutive activation of the AhR causes the loss of peritoneal B-l cells.65 B-l cells, also called CD5+B cells, represent a small subset of B lymphocytes that plays an important role in innate immune responses to viral and bacterial infections. Consequently, the observation that constitutive AhR activation results in depletion of this specialized lineage suggests that TCDD may affect innate immunity to pathogens via as yet uncharacterized affects on B-l cells. [Pg.243]
